Later he agreed to join Force 136 and\u00a0was\u00a0trained as\u00a0a demolition expert. Force 136 was a special, rather secretive commando-type unit that operated in South East Asia under British command.<\/p>\n<p>The Chinese Canadians in this unit were destined to be dropped in behind Japanese lines. Their goal was to blend in with the locals, seek out and train local rebel fighters, and then join in the sabotage.<\/p>\n<p>Initially,\u00a0Wong\u00a0was excited to join Force 136: he thought\u00a0he would be fighting the Japanese\u00a0in China. However,\u00a0when the US took over control of the Pacific Theatre, the Americans nixed the idea. Wong was instead shipped to\u00a0India. There his target country would be\u00a0occupied Burma.<\/p>\n<p>Wong\u00a0had a lot of good memories of his time in\u00a0the Army and with Force 136.
